Mongoose relocates to Peru


MONGOOSE
Bill Denver/Equi-Photo

After standing the 2008 season at Journeyman Stud in Reddick, Florida, Grade 1 winner Mongoose has been relocated to Rancho Sur Farm in Peru.

Mongoose began his stallion career at Hill ‘n’ Dale Farms in Lexington in 2003. He moved to Central Florida in 2004 and stood for $2,500 in 2008.

The ten-year-old Broad Brush stallion out of Salty Gal, by Cox’s Ridge, has sired one stakes winner from 61 foals of racing age.

Mongoose won the 2002 Donn Handicap (G1) at Gulfstream Park.
